Operations Manager
- Lockheed Martin (Orlando, FL)
-
Description:
This req is for the JAGM Production Operations Manager\. Selected candidate will be responsible for managing all operational aspects of JAGM production and EGT, requires continuous coordination and communication with all make centers building JAGM production\.
## What You Will Be Doing
Your responsibilities will include but are not limited to:
+ Leading the execution of production scope of BUY 17 and BUY 18 contracts and supporting future proposals as opportunities arise\.
+ Regularly provide production status to both TAGM customer and LM Program Management\.
+ Travel to Ocala, Troy, Archbald as needed to support ongoing production\.
+ Based out of Orlando and manage IPT leads supporting MDMS Production\.

Basic Qualifications:
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Business or
Finance
Experience working in a manufacturing center
Experience leading cross\-functional projects
Experience leading production teams
Experience planning production schedules
Desired Skills:
Strong Leadership Skills
Experience developing First Unit Flows
Experience working directly in Ocala, MEC, MOC,
Archbald or Troy
Experience using capacity analysis to develop
production plans and influence capital
investment to minimize risk to program and/or
provide return on investment to Lockheed Martin
Strong Communication Skills, both oral and
written
Ability to energize teams
Experience using MES\-CAPP, Winchill, ECE,
Tablou, and RELM
